OzzFest

Took my son to Ozzfest on Saturday. A rocking good time was had by all.

The rumored demise of Metallica is greatly exaggerated. They were fine form (they went on at 9:45 and went off around 1:00 am) and the several songs they played off their new disc were very good, very metal and dare I say it...a little funky?

If they come back to DFW I would highly recommend a viewing. I will be (legally) downloading their disc when it comes out in September.

I was gonna wait to post pics and video before I reviewed but seeing as how Im a lazy bastid, I'll just review now.

Got there around 3:30. Surprisingly we were able to park pretty close; although the parking fee was hefty - $20!

We got to our seats in time to see Cavalera Conspiracy. - They played at the same time as Devil Driver and seeing as how Devil Driver comes here a lot more than CC, I chose to hear CC b/c I think everything Max does is badass. Their set was great.

After that we decided to walk over to the other stages but there wasn't really anything good going on so we went back to our seats, which by the way, were strategically bought so that we were in the shade the entire time. THANK GOD

Heres the rest of the bands I saw -

Johnathan Davis
- I was totally bored. His voice is just whiney to me now. I liked the early Korn stuff but his solo stuff does nothing for me.

Hell Yeah - pretty good set. Chad is a badass singer no doubt. Although it makes me sad to hear him sing cheezy shit like "Alcohol and Ass" cuz I think as a poet he is much deeper than that.

Dimebag Tribute - I'm with Kiri, it was confusing b/c they didn't introduce anyone. I really enjoyed watching Kerry King jam with Kirk Hammett though. And I thought it was really badass that they incorporated King Diamond into all that business too, seeing as how he lives in Frisco and is a big part of Texas metal as a whole. The video at the beginning was cool and did bring a tear to my eye.

Serj Tankian - not a bad set but I prefer him with System of a Down. I don't think he was really laced at the right timeslot either b/c by that time in the day things were moving in a heavy/fast fashion and his stuff was more theatrical/moody. He should have played earlier.

Ozzy
- All you people who were complaining about ozzy must not have seen him last year b/c last year he was really bad. So bad that he apologized to the crowd. I thought he sounded 1000 times better this year. Honestly, hes old and hes done lots of drugs and I think the touring was wearing him out. He had tons more energy this year and sounded better. His intro was fucking hilarious. I found a video of it for those who want to see it -

Ozzy Intro.
You need to upgrade your Flash Player
You gotta love his sense of humor. He played for a looooooooong time though. The fireworks after his set was a nice touch

Metallica - The last time I saw them was at Texas Stadium in 1992 with Guns and Roses and Faith No More. James Hetfield needs to work on his crowd talking/front man skills but I was really glad to hear all their songs again. They have so much good, old material. Harvester of Sorrow was my favorite hands down. I had forgotten how fucking sick that song is. I think overall they sounded pretty good/tight. I really love that they brought King Diamond on stage with them.

Venue - 1000 times better than Superpages.com center IMO. The people who were working were actually friendly! They have more choices of food and drink. They have AIRCONDITINED BATHROOMS. Hell yeah. Its nice to escape in there and cool down for a few minutes when you're dealing with that kind of heat and humidty.

Overall I had a really badass time.
